Consensus on climate change: it is known that increased greenhouse gases are causing global warming. The ipcc consensus is that there is a 90% probability that this increase in greenhouse gases over the past 50 years is caused by humans. Greenhouse effect: visible and uv light get through to ground. Uv light causes the ground to emit infrared light, which is trapped by clouds. However, some infrared light leaks out, so the temperature stops increasing after a point. Ice cores: composition of the atmosphere can be determined by analyzing layers of sediment, can get data from thousands of years ago. Rise of sea level: sea level has been rising for the past century. However, the melting of ice in the ocean is causing none of that rise. The rise is caused by the thermal expansion of water due to temperature rise.
